I don't know but the basic idea of MMA is you learn a bit about every fight discipline. Eventually you should choose a discipline where you want to become an expert in .. for example: wrestling, ground fighting, K-1, ..

Those pro-guys are beasts. They don't look very muscular (not what I would expect from someone who's daily training 8 hours), but god they are deadly efficient. Search on youtube for "fedor emilianenko". He's the worlds best. He looks like a fat bald construction worker (with all do respect), you would never guess he's the number one fighter in the world.

There's also an interesting documentary on national geographic about MMA .. It shows some pro's kick and punch at crash test dummies .. Now they do this with "experts" on kicking for example (don't know the exact discipline, K-1 I guess) and then the MMA-fighter. MMA-fighters always had the most power. They can literally kick your liver in one thousand pieces. :p

Cool sport. + to answer your question: I do think it's harder than Taekwondo in the end.
